Sunkoshi River Rafting
Also known as "river of gold", Sunkoshi is one of the classic rivers in the world. Starting from Tibet & Mt. Everest region, it has a mixture of small and big volume warm water and gushes 270 km (160 miles approx) through remote jungles, rural settlements and well-preserved beautiful campsites. A classic multi-day River trip with about 40 rapids ranging from grade 2-5 will make your trip fantastic. It is recommended for experienced Rafters and Kayakers only.
Fact File
Name of the Trail: SUNKOSHI RIVER
Source of the river: MT. EVEREST REGION & TIBET.
Put - in point: Dolalghat
How to reach there: By private bus to Dolalghat.
Ending point: Chatara ( Near Darjeeling)
Total Rafting days: 7 Night 8 Days.
Total Rafting stretch: 210 Kms.( River )
Rapid grading: 2 to 4 grades.
After Rafting: Back to Kathmandu by bus or go to Darjeeling.
